Salmon Stuffed Shells

🕐 25 min 👁 20 Channel post →

An impressive baked dish of jumbo pasta shells stuffed with salmon, spinach, and mozzarella over a rich tomato sauce.

Method

1

Cook the pasta. Bring a pot of salted water to a boil with a splash of olive oil, and cook the shells until al dente. Drain and rinse thoroughly with cold water. Dice the salmon into small pieces.

2

Prep the spinach and mozzarella. Spread the tomato paste evenly across the bottom of a baking dish.

3

Stuff each shell with a bit of spinach, a piece of salmon, and a mozzarella ball. Arrange the filled conchiglie in the baking dish. Season with salt and pepper to taste. Cover the dish tightly with foil to keep the cheese from burning and ensure the fish cooks through.

4

Bake in a preheated oven at 350°F (180°C) for 20 to 25 minutes.
